Abstract

Moisture adsorption characteristics of three varieties of pea grown in Punjab were evaluated at temperatures (15-6°C) and water activity (0.2 to 0.9). The samples were equilibrated using aqueous glycerol solution. Equilibrium moisture content of pea decreased with an increase in temperature at constant water activity. The data was adjusted to nine sorption models to ascertain the best fit. Comparisons were based on mean relative error, standard error and coefficient of determination. Of the models tested, the Iglesias and Chirife showed best fit.
